概括
脑膜细胞 (DCs) 通过激活细胞毒性T细胞,在心肌梗塞后的心力衰竭中发挥关键作用. 消耗交叉启动DC可以保护心脏免受免疫间接损伤和功能衰退.
科学领域:
- 免疫学
- 心脏病学
- 细胞生物学
背景情况:
- 缺血性心脏病是导致心力衰竭的主要原因.
- 虽然研究了急性炎症,但适应性免疫和自身免疫也可能导致心力衰竭.
- 在心肌损伤后,树突细胞 (DCs) 向T细胞呈现心脏抗原,可能引发自身免疫反应.
研究的目的:
- 在心肌梗塞后免疫病理学中研究交叉启动DC的作用.
- 检查DC如何从死性心脏细胞向细胞毒性CD8+T细胞呈现自身抗原.
主要方法:
- 在使用异二醇的小鼠中诱导心肌梗塞类损伤.
- 在心脏和淋巴结中特征化DC群体.
- 在野生型和Clec9a缺乏的小鼠中分析心脏免疫病理和功能.
主要成果:
- 一个多样化的DC群体,包括交叉启动的DC,在心脏受伤后存在和激活.
- 没有DC交叉激活的小鼠 (Clec9a-/ -) 受到持续免疫媒介心肌损伤的保护.
- 在这些小鼠中观察到细胞毒性CD8+T细胞的激活减少,与心脏功能保持相关.
结论:
- 通过交叉启动DC激活细胞毒性CD8+T细胞会加剧心肌缺血后的损伤和心脏功能障碍.
- 这突显了交叉启动DC作为预防心脏衰竭后心肌梗塞的潜在治疗点.
